Doing a 180: Deep Purple, IN CONCERT ‘72

Rhino has made it a point to reissue classic albums on 180-gram vinyl on a regular basis. This is the latest to get that treatment. You’re welcome.

In 2014, Rhino released Deep Purple’s IN CONCERT ‘72, and when we did so, here’s how we explained its existence:

“This particular concert took place at London’s Paris Theater on March 9, 1972, but it was originally paired with another performance from February 19, 1970, and released under the less specific title DEEP PURPLE IN CONCERT. Both shows were recorded by the BBC, which is how the ’72 show ended up getting its own release in 2004 under the title LIVE ON THE BBC, but in 2012, that show received another reissue – this time with a new remix – and was released under its current title, IN CONCERT ‘72, and with the running order of the performance actually matching the original set list for the first time. “

At the time, we only issued IN CONCERT ’72 digitally and on CD, but now we’ve given it the 180-gram vinyl treatment, and – even better – this vinyl version includes a bonus 7” as well. It’s as classic as Deep Purple performances get, and now it sounds better than ever.
